14:22 — Caching layer for the Brindleshop catalog finally stopped serving stale prices after Marit forced a full invalidation sweep. Turns out the purge worker had been skipping any SKU updated during the Tuesday import window. Fix is rolling out region by region; support can tell customers prices refresh within ten minutes. The patched purge worker carries the trace token below.

pipeline stamp: htk14_40eecfa1a6c1a3

Hey — handing over Sweepling, our stale-branch cleanup bot, for your review. It runs nightly against the Fernhollow monorepo, deletes branches with no commits in 90 days, and skips anything matching the protected patterns. Worth checking: it authenticates with a bot account that has delete rights repo-wide, which always made me a bit nervous. Dry-run mode logs instead of deleting. All the knobs — retention window, protected patterns, and auth scope — live in the config below.

service settings:
druwyn:
  log_level: debug
  metrics_host: metrics.druwyn.tolvaqlabs.internal
  pool_size: 32

The Fernwick CSV import wizard parses uploads server-side only. No client-side evaluation. Column mappings are validated against a strict allowlist; formula-like cells are escaped before storage. Review points: max file size 50 MB, row cap 200k, rejected rows quarantined for 72 hours. The wizard signs each quarantine record before writeback, which requires a signing credential in the service environment. Confirm the file permissions are 600, then add the following line:

sealed setting: LEDGER_TOKEN20=6148d35bbb480b0ab79e

## Per-Tenant Rate Quotas — Quota Refresh Procedure

Quotas for each tenant on Lanternfield are stored in the `quota-ledger` service and refreshed every 15 minutes. If a tenant reports throttling despite a raised limit, verify the ledger entry propagated to all three edge pools before touching overrides. Manual overrides expire after 24 hours by design; do not extend them without a ticket. After applying any change, capture the propagation confirmation from the reconciler and paste the token it prints below.

pipeline stamp: htk4_66df